In the novel Lord of the Flies written by William Golding the character of Simon is suggested to be a Christ-like figure. Simon is the stabilizing factor throughout the novel. He is the only one who stays true to his personal morals and beliefs even away from society just as Christ did.

The savageness of all the other boys begins to come out through the novel, but Simon stays the stabilizing factor on the island.
